Sourcing guidance for Portable Water Quality Testers
What are the key technical parameters to evaluate when selecting a portable water quality tester?
Buyers should prioritize measurement accuracy and resolution. For pH, a resolution of ±0.01 pH is standard for professional use. For TDS (Total Dissolved Solids) and EC (Electrical Conductivity), ensure the device has Automatic Temperature Compensation (ATC), as water temperature significantly affects readings. Additionally, check the sensor lifespan and whether the probes are replaceable to avoid discarding the entire unit when the sensor degrades.
Which compliance standards and certifications are essential for international trade of these devices?
To ensure market entry and safety, products must carry the CE mark for the European market and FCC certification for the United States. Since these devices often contain batteries and electronic components, RoHS compliance is necessary to certify the absence of hazardous substances. For testers used in food or drinking water industries, look for NSF/ANSI standards or FDA-compliant materials in the probe construction.
How does the intended usage scenario affect the choice of technology?
For hydroponics and agriculture, a multi-parameter '5-in-1' tester (pH/TDS/EC/Salinity/Temp) is most cost-effective. For industrial wastewater testing, high-durability probes with IP67 waterproof ratings are mandatory. If the application involves drinking water safety, look for high-sensitivity sensors capable of detecting heavy metals or residual chlorine with low detection limits.
What are the maintenance requirements for ensuring long-term reliability?
Portable testers require regular calibration. Ensure the supplier provides pH buffer powders (4.01, 6.86, 9.18) and calibration solutions. The storage condition of the electrode is critical; professional-grade testers should include a protective cap with a KCL storage solution to prevent the sensor from drying out, which extends the product's functional life by 30-50%.
Cross-Border Procurement Strategy & Risk Management
How can I mitigate the risks of receiving inaccurate or defective precision instruments?
Always request a Pre-Shipment Inspection (PSI). For precision electronics, you should mandate a 100% functional test on a sample batch and a random AQL (Acceptable Quality Limit) inspection for the bulk order. What are the specific shipping precautions for portable testers containing batteries?
Most portable testers use Lithium-ion or button cell batteries, which are classified as Dangerous Goods (UN3481). Ensure the supplier provides a valid MSDS (Material Safety Data Sheet) and UN38.3 test report. To reduce shipping costs and customs delays, consider purchasing units without batteries and sourcing them locally, or ensure the supplier uses specialized DG (Dangerous Goods) logistics channels.

What is the best way to handle customs clearance for electronic testing equipment?
Ensure the HS Code (typically 9027.80) is correctly declared to avoid tariff penalties. Provide a clear Product Manual in English and all necessary Declaration of Conformity (DoC) documents to the customs broker in advance. For large orders, choosing DDP (Delivered Duty Paid) terms can simplify the process, but FOB (Free On Board) is recommended for experienced buyers who want better control over freight costs and insurance.
